Common use of Payment Scheduling Clause in Contracts

Payment Scheduling. You may schedule two (2) types of payments to your Billers: One Time Payments or Recurring Payments. The earliest possible Scheduled Payment Date for each Xxxxxx will be designated within the Bill Pay Service when you are scheduling the payment. Therefore, the Bill Pay Service will not permit you to select a Scheduled Payment Date earlier than the earliest possible Scheduled Payment Date designated for each Xxxxxx. When scheduling payments you must select a Scheduled Payment Date that is no later than the actual Due Date reflected on your Xxxxxx statement however, if the actual Due Date falls on a non-Business Day, you must select a Scheduled Payment Date that is at least one (1) Business Day before the actual Due Date.
